Glossary / AI GOVERNANCE & TRUST COMMUNICATIONS

AI Safety Communications

An entry in The GEO Lexicon, published by 5W.

Communicating how an organization identifies, manages, and mitigates the risks of its AI systems. AI safety communications builds confidence with regulators and the public — and is a defined component of crisis preparedness.

AI Safety Communications sits inside the AI GOVERNANCE & TRUST COMMUNICATIONS vocabulary. For communications teams, the term matters because AI engines increasingly mediate how people discover brands, interpret categories, and decide which sources are credible.

Clear, entity-rich definitions make this concept easier for human readers and retrieval systems to understand. That is the purpose of The GEO Lexicon: to give emerging AI communications language a stable, citable home.
